Correct version at http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=h2SxCVHMjlQ. Etude (C Gurlitt) from Alfred's Group Piano for Adults Book 1 Second Edition. This book was recommended to me and helps the student to learn the basics of piano playing. It is difficult to obtain in the UK and so was purchased from Amazon in the USA. I'll be uploading the solo repertoires from this book. Ideally it is meant to be used under supervision of a piano teacher as I feel it has a steep learning curve for absolute beginners. You can listen to the midi files on CD that accompany this book to help you with how the examples should be played.
